L'API
Google Business Performance propose une
NOUVELLE méthode qui permet d'extraire plusieurs `DailyMetrics` avec une seule requête API.
Consultez le
planning d'abandon et les instructions pour migrer de la méthode API reportInsights v4 à l'API Google Business Profile Performance.
Utiliser les données des comptes
Restez organisé à l'aide des collections
Enregistrez et classez les contenus selon vos préférences.
Ce tutoriel vous explique comment utiliser les données des comptes. L'API My Business Account Management vous permet d'effectuer les opérations suivantes :
- Lister tous les comptes
- Renvoyer un compte spécifique
- Mettre à jour un compte
Avant de commencer
Avant d'utiliser l'API My Business Account Management, vous devez enregistrer votre application et obtenir des identifiants OAuth 2.0.
Pour savoir comment utiliser les API Business Profile, consultez Configuration de base.
Lister Ltous les comptes
Pour valider les comptes associés à un utilisateur authentifié, nous vous recommandons de lister tous ses comptes. Vous pouvez lister ltous les comptes associés à un utilisateur donné à l'aide de l'API accounts.list
.
Pour lister tous les comptes d'un utilisateur authentifié, utilisez le code suivant :
$ GET https://mybusinessaccountmanagement.googleapis.com/v1/accounts
Renvoyer un compte spécifique
Vous souhaitez n'afficher que les informations d'un compte spécifique pour un utilisateur authentifié ? Dans ce cas, utilisez l'API accounts.get
pour renvoyer un compte spécifique et consulter d'autres données relatives au compte.
Pour renvoyer un compte spécifique en fonction de son nom, utilisez le code suivant :
$ GET https://mybusinessaccountmanagement.googleapis.com/v1/accounts/{accountId}
Mettre à jour un compte
Modifier le nom d'un compte constitue une tâche administrative essentielle. Utilisez l'API accounts.update
pour modifier le nom du compte.
Pour mettre à jour un compte spécifique en fonction de son nom, utilisez le code suivant :
$ PUT https://mybusinessaccountmanagement.googleapis.com/v1/accounts/{accountId}
{
"account": {
"accountName": "Anne Droyd"
},
"languageCode": "en",
"validateOnly": "true"
}
Restrictions
- Seul le champ
accountName
peut être modifié pour un compte. Tous les autres champs transmis sont ignorés.
- Seuls les comptes de type
BUSINESS
peuvent être mis à jour de cette manière.
Sauf indication contraire, le contenu de cette page est régi par une licence Creative Commons Attribution 4.0, et les échantillons de code sont régis par une licence Apache 2.0. Pour en savoir plus, consultez les Règles du site Google Developers. Java est une marque déposée d'Oracle et/ou de ses sociétés affiliées.
Dernière mise à jour le 2025/08/29 (UTC).
[[["Facile à comprendre","easyToUnderstand","thumb-up"],["J'ai pu résoudre mon problème","solvedMyProblem","thumb-up"],["Autre","otherUp","thumb-up"]],[["Il n'y a pas l'information dont j'ai besoin","missingTheInformationINeed","thumb-down"],["Trop compliqué/Trop d'étapes","tooComplicatedTooManySteps","thumb-down"],["Obsolète","outOfDate","thumb-down"],["Problème de traduction","translationIssue","thumb-down"],["Mauvais exemple/Erreur de code","samplesCodeIssue","thumb-down"],["Autre","otherDown","thumb-down"]],["Dernière mise à jour le 2025/08/29 (UTC)."],[[["\u003cp\u003eThe My Business Account Management API allows you to manage business accounts, including listing all accounts, retrieving specific account details, and updating account names.\u003c/p\u003e\n"],["\u003cp\u003eBefore using the API, you must register your application and obtain OAuth 2.0 credentials as outlined in the basic setup guide.\u003c/p\u003e\n"],["\u003cp\u003eYou can retrieve a list of all accounts associated with an authenticated user or fetch details for a specific account using dedicated API endpoints.\u003c/p\u003e\n"],["\u003cp\u003eUpdating an account is restricted to changing the account name for business type accounts only, with other fields being ignored.\u003c/p\u003e\n"]]],[],null,[]]